Ingredients

  • 1 pound of spaghetti
  • 2 tablespoons of olive oil
  • 1 onion, chopped
  • 4 cloves of garlic, minced
  • 1 teaspoon of red pepper flakes
  • 1 can (28 oz) of crushed tomatoes
  • 1/2 cup of white wine
  • 1 pound of shrimp, cleaned and deveined
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Fresh parsley for garnish

Directions

  1. Cook spaghetti according to package instructions until al dente. Drain and set aside.
  2. In a large sk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at. Add chopped onion and sauté until translucent.
  3. Add minced garlic and red pepper flakes to the skillet and cook for an additional minute.
  4. Pour in crushed tomatoes and white wine. Bring to a simmer and cook for 15-20 minutes, allowing the flavors to meld together.
  5. Add shrimp to the skillet and cook until they turn pink and opaque, about 4-5 minutes.
  6. Season the sauce with salt and pepper to taste.
  7. Toss cooked spaghetti in the spicy fra diavolo sauce until well coated.
  8. Serve hot, garnished with fresh parsley.

Interesting Facts

  • Fra Diavolo means 'Brother Devil' in Italian, referring to the spicy nature of the dish.
  • This sauce is traditionally served with seafood, such as shrimp or lobster, but can also be enjoyed with chicken or vegetables.
